首页数据库恢复区sql数据库表怎么备份恢复

sql数据库表怎么备份恢复

分类数据库恢复区时间2024-11-15 11:04:57发布数据库恢复君浏览1730
摘要:【小红书】SQL数据库表备份恢复攻略,让你的数据安全无忧!---今天要给大家分享一个超实用的技能——SQL数据库表的备份与恢复!无论是个人博客还是企业网站,数据库都是我们数据存放的重要阵地。一旦数据丢失,后果不堪设想。所以,学会备份恢复SQL数据库表,就是给自己的数据上了一把安全锁。接下来,就让我一步步带你走进这个神秘的数据库世界吧! 一、什么是SQL数据库表备份?简单来说,数据库表备份就是将数据...

【小红书】SQL数据库表备份恢复攻略,让你的数据安全无忧!

---

今天要给大家分享一个超实用的技能——SQL数据库表的备份与恢复!无论是个人博客还是企业网站,数据库都是我们数据存放的重要阵地。一旦数据丢失,后果不堪设想。所以,学会备份恢复SQL数据库表,就是给自己的数据上了一把安全锁。接下来,就让我一步步带你走进这个神秘的数据库世界吧!

一、什么是SQL数据库表备份?

简单来说,数据库表备份就是将数据库中的数据复制一份,以防止数据丢失或损坏。就像我们定期备份电脑文件一样,SQL数据库表备份也是为了防止数据丢失。

二、为什么需要备份SQL数据库表?

图片 sql数据库表怎么备份恢复2

1. **防止数据丢失**:意外断电、系统崩溃、人为误操作等原因都可能导致数据丢失。

2. **数据恢复**:一旦数据丢失,备份可以帮助我们快速恢复数据。

3. **数据安全**:备份是数据安全的重要保障,可以防止恶意攻击和数据泄露。

三、如何备份SQL数据库表?

以下是几种常见的SQL数据库表备份方法:

1. 使用SQL语句备份

对于MySQL数据库,可以使用以下SQL语句进行备份:

```sql

图片 sql数据库表怎么备份恢复

CREATE DATABASE 数据库名;

USE 数据库名;

CREATE TABLE 表名 AS SELECT * FROM 原表名;

```

对于SQL Server数据库,可以使用以下SQL语句进行备份:

```sql

BACKUP DATABASE 数据库名 TO DISK = '备份路径\备份文件名.bak';

```

2. 使用数据库管理工具备份

大多数数据库都提供了图形化界面,如MySQL Workbench、SQL Server Management Studio等,可以方便地进行备份操作。

3. 使用第三方备份工具

市面上有很多专业的数据库备份工具,如Veeam Backup & Replication、Acronis True Image等,可以满足不同用户的需求。

四、如何恢复SQL数据库表?

1. **恢复备份文件**:将备份文件导入到数据库中。

2. **使用SQL语句恢复**:对于MySQL数据库,可以使用以下SQL语句进行恢复:

```sql

USE 数据库名;

CREATE TABLE 表名 AS SELECT * FROM 备份表名;

```

对于SQL Server数据库,可以使用以下SQL语句进行恢复:

```sql

RESTORE DATABASE 数据库名 FROM DISK = '备份路径\备份文件名.bak';

图片 sql数据库表怎么备份恢复1

```

3. **使用数据库管理工具恢复**:与备份类似,大多数数据库管理工具都提供了图形化界面,可以方便地进行恢复操作。

五、注意事项

1. **备份文件存储**:将备份文件存储在安全的地方,防止备份文件丢失。

2. **备份频率**:根据数据重要程度,定期进行备份,确保数据安全。

3. **备份策略**:制定合理的备份策略,确保备份的完整性和一致性。

学会备份恢复SQL数据库表,可以让你的数据安全无忧。在享受科技带来的便捷的同时,也要注重数据安全。希望今天的分享能对你有所帮助,如果你还有其他问题,欢迎在评论区留言哦!让我们一起学习,共同进步!💪💻🔐

抹掉数据变英文恢复怎么办 如何恢复系统原有数据包